Home
last modified time | relevance | path

Searched refs:S4 (Results 1 – 25 of 31) sorted by relevance

12

/Linux-v5.10/arch/arm/crypto/
Dpoly1305-armv4.pl495 my ($R0,$R1,$S1,$R2,$S2,$R3,$S3,$R4,$S4) = map("d$_",(0..9));
542 vdup.32 $S4,r5
578 vmlal.u32 $D3,$R4,${S4}[1]
579 vmlal.u32 $D0,$R1,${S4}[1]
580 vmlal.u32 $D1,$R2,${S4}[1]
581 vmlal.u32 $D2,$R3,${S4}[1]
680 vshl.u32 $S4,$R4,#2
684 vadd.i32 $S4,$S4,$R4
690 vst1.32 {${S4}[0]},[$tbl0,:32]
691 vst1.32 {${S4}[1]},[$tbl1,:32]
[all …]
Dsha512-core.S_shipped41 @ Improve NEON performance by 12% on Snapdragon S4. In absolute
43 @ Technical writers asserted that 3-way S4 pipeline can sustain
45 @ not be observed, see https://www.openssl.org/~appro/Snapdragon-S4.html
/Linux-v5.10/scripts/coccinelle/null/
Dderef_null.cocci57 statement S1,S2,S3,S4;
67 iter(subE,...) S4 // no use
73 for(subE = E1;...;...) S4
118 statement S1,S2,S3,S4;
128 iter(subE,...) S4 // no use
134 for(subE = E1;...;...) S4
178 statement S1,S2,S3,S4;
188 iter(subE,...) S4 // no use
194 for(subE = E1;...;...) S4
251 statement S1,S2,S3,S4;
[all …]
/Linux-v5.10/arch/arm64/crypto/
Dpoly1305-armv8.pl262 my ($R0,$R1,$S1,$R2,$S2,$R3,$S3,$R4,$S4) = map("v$_.4s",(0..8));
515 ld1 {$S4},[x15]
593 umlal $ACC0,$IN23_1,${S4}[2]
602 umlal $ACC1,$IN23_2,${S4}[2]
611 umlal $ACC2,$IN23_3,${S4}[2]
622 umlal $ACC3,$IN23_4,${S4}[2]
641 umlal $ACC1,$IN01_2,${S4}[0]
667 umlal $ACC0,$IN01_1,${S4}[0]
684 umlal $ACC2,$IN01_3,${S4}[0]
687 umlal $ACC3,$IN01_4,${S4}[0]
[all …]
/Linux-v5.10/Documentation/ABI/testing/
Dsysfs-devices-platform-ACPI-TAD15 BIT(4): Correct status reported for wakeups from S4/S5 if set
16 BIT(5): The AC timer wakes up from S4 if set
18 BIT(7): The DC timer wakes up from S4 if set
38 sleep state (and from S4/S5 too if supported) until its status
70 (S3 or S4/S5 if supported) if set.
82 (and from S4/S5 too if supported) until its status is explicitly
/Linux-v5.10/arch/x86/crypto/
Dpoly1305-x86_64-cryptogams.pl1519 my $S4=$MASK;
1913 vmovdqa `32*8-0x90`(%rax),$S4 # s4^4
1934 vpmuludq $H2,$S4,$D1 # d1 = h2*s4
1982 vpmuludq $H3,$S4,$H3 # h3*s4
1983 vpmuludq $H4,$S4,$H4 # h4*s4
1989 vpmuludq $H1,$S4,$H0 # h1*s4
2063 vmovdqu `32*8+4-0x90`(%rax),$S4 # s4^4
2069 vpmuludq $H2,$S4,$D1 # d1 = h2*s4
2109 vpmuludq $H3,$S4,$H3 # h3*s4
2110 vpmuludq $H4,$S4,$H4 # h4*s4
[all …]
Dserpent-sse2-i586-asm_32.S216 #define S4(x0, x1, x2, x3, x4) \ macro
520 S4(RC, RA, RD, RB, RE); LK(RA, RD, RB, RE, RC, 5);
528 S4(RE, RC, RD, RA, RB); LK(RC, RD, RA, RB, RE, 13);
536 S4(RB, RE, RD, RC, RA); LK(RE, RD, RC, RA, RB, 21);
544 S4(RA, RB, RD, RE, RC); LK(RB, RD, RE, RC, RA, 29);
Dserpent-sse2-x86_64-asm_64.S641 S(S4, RC, RA, RD, RB, RE); LK2(RA, RD, RB, RE, RC, 5);
649 S(S4, RE, RC, RD, RA, RB); LK2(RC, RD, RA, RB, RE, 13);
657 S(S4, RB, RE, RD, RC, RA); LK2(RE, RD, RC, RA, RB, 21);
665 S(S4, RA, RB, RD, RE, RC); LK2(RB, RD, RE, RC, RA, 29);
Dserpent-avx2-asm_64.S582 S(S4, RC, RA, RD, RB, RE); LK2(RA, RD, RB, RE, RC, 5);
590 S(S4, RE, RC, RD, RA, RB); LK2(RC, RD, RA, RB, RE, 13);
598 S(S4, RB, RE, RD, RC, RA); LK2(RE, RD, RC, RA, RB, 21);
606 S(S4, RA, RB, RD, RE, RC); LK2(RB, RD, RE, RC, RA, 29);
Dserpent-avx-x86_64-asm_64.S576 S(S4, RC, RA, RD, RB, RE); LK2(RA, RD, RB, RE, RC, 5);
584 S(S4, RE, RC, RD, RA, RB); LK2(RC, RD, RA, RB, RE, 13);
592 S(S4, RB, RE, RD, RC, RA); LK2(RE, RD, RC, RA, RB, 21);
600 S(S4, RA, RB, RD, RE, RC); LK2(RB, RD, RE, RC, RA, 29);
/Linux-v5.10/arch/arm/boot/dts/
Darmada-385-clearfog-gtr-s4.dts6 model = "SolidRun Clearfog GTR S4";
/Linux-v5.10/tools/perf/arch/riscv/util/
Dunwind-libdw.c41 dwarf_regs[20] = REG(S4); in libdw__arch_set_initial_registers()
/Linux-v5.10/crypto/
Dserpent_generic.c108 #define S4(x0, x1, x2, x3, x4) ({ \ macro
238 S4(r1, r2, r4, r3, r0); store_and_load_keys(r2, r4, r3, r0, 24, 20); in __serpent_setkey_sbox()
246 S4(r0, r1, r4, r2, r3); store_and_load_keys(r1, r4, r2, r3, -8, -12); in __serpent_setkey_sbox()
255 S4(r3, r0, r4, r1, r2); store_and_load_keys(r0, r4, r1, r2, 10, 6); in __serpent_setkey_sbox()
264 S4(r2, r3, r4, r0, r1); store_and_load_keys(r3, r4, r0, r1, 28, 24); in __serpent_setkey_sbox()
475 S4(r2, r0, r3, r1, r4); LK(r0, r3, r1, r4, r2, 5); in __serpent_encrypt()
483 S4(r4, r2, r3, r0, r1); LK(r2, r3, r0, r1, r4, 13); in __serpent_encrypt()
491 S4(r1, r4, r3, r2, r0); LK(r4, r3, r2, r0, r1, 21); in __serpent_encrypt()
499 S4(r0, r1, r3, r4, r2); LK(r1, r3, r4, r2, r0, 29); in __serpent_encrypt()
Ddrbg.c403 struct drbg_string S1, S2, S4, cipherin; in drbg_ctr_df() local
459 drbg_string_fill(&S4, pad, padlen); in drbg_ctr_df()
460 list_add_tail(&S4.list, &bcc_list); in drbg_ctr_df()
/Linux-v5.10/sound/usb/
DKconfig75 * Native Instruments Traktor Kontrol S4
94 * Native Instruments Traktor Kontrol S4
/Linux-v5.10/drivers/media/pci/ddbridge/
DKconfig30 - Max S4/8
/Linux-v5.10/Documentation/devicetree/bindings/ddr/
Dlpddr2.txt9 "ti,jedec-lpddr2-s4" should be listed if the memory part is LPDDR2-S4 type
/Linux-v5.10/drivers/gpu/drm/msm/
DNOTES6 + MDP4 - S3 (APQ8060, touchpad), S4-pro (APQ8064, nexus4 & ifc6410)
/Linux-v5.10/lib/crypto/
Ddes.c419 static const u32 S4[64] = { variable
590 L ^= S4[0xff & B]; \
/Linux-v5.10/arch/mips/boot/dts/ingenic/
Dqi_lb60.dts121 <MATRIX_KEY(0, 2, KEY_F3)>, /* S4 */
/Linux-v5.10/arch/arm64/boot/dts/qcom/
Dsm8150-mtp.dts36 * Apparently RPMh does not provide support for PM8150 S4 because it
Dsdm845-mtp.dts34 * Apparently RPMh does not provide support for PM8998 S4 because it
/Linux-v5.10/Documentation/admin-guide/pm/
Dsleep-states.rst129 special low-power state (like ACPI S4), or it may simply power down itself.
204 Put the system into a special low-power state (e.g. ACPI S4) to
/Linux-v5.10/Documentation/power/
Duserland-swsusp.rst105 state (eg. ACPI S4) using the platform (eg. ACPI) driver
/Linux-v5.10/drivers/acpi/
DKconfig231 the S3 (or optionally S4/S5) state to S0 state after a time period

12